Qualifications and Certifications



When choosing an industrial painting service provider, ensuring they possess the necessary certifications and certifications is critical. Seek professionals who are accredited and insured. A valid permit indicates that the contractor has fulfilled the demands set by regulatory bodies and is lawfully permitted to carry out paint services. Insurance is vital as it shields both you and the specialist in case of accidents or damages during the project.


Accreditations in painting methods or certain products can likewise be advantageous. These accreditations demonstrate that the service provider has gone through specialized training and is knowledgeable regarding the most recent market criteria.

Furthermore, inspect if the professional is associated with expert companies in the paint market. Membership in such associations can suggest a commitment to high quality work and adherence to honest practices.

Before hiring a commercial painting professional, inquire about their qualifications and accreditations. Don't wait to demand proof of licensing, insurance policy, and any type of pertinent qualifications. Communication and Contract Terms



After assessing a commercial paint professional's portfolio and verifying their know-how lines up with your project demands, the following essential step is to establish clear communication channels and agree on contract terms. Effective communication is key to a successful collaboration with your painting professional. Make sure you clearly communicate your expectations, timelines, and any particular information concerning the task. Ask the professional regarding their favored communication techniques and ensure they're responsive to your queries.

When it concerns contract terms, be detailed and detail-oriented. The contract needs to outline the scope of work, job timeline, products to be made use of, settlement timetable, and any kind of guarantees or guarantees. Review the contract carefully prior to finalizing and make clear any kind of questions or ambiguities with the professional. It's vital to have everything in contacting stay clear of misconceptions later.

Routine updates and progress reports must be part of your communication plan with the service provider. Developing a strong communication framework and having a well-defined contract will certainly aid make sure a smooth and successful commercial painting task.
